چکیده مقاله:

In this paper, we study a latticized optimization problem with fuzzy inequality constraints where the feasible region is formed as the intersection of two inequality fuzzy systems and Schweizer-Sklar family of t-norms is considered as fuzzy composition. The resolution of the feasible region of the problem is firstly investigated and a necessary and sufficient condition is presented for determining the feasibility. Then, based on some theoretical properties of the problem, an algorithm is presented for solving this nonlinear problem. It is proved that the algorithm can find the exact optimal solution and an example is presented to illustrate the algorithm.
